| NIKON ANNOUNCES COMPACT LASER600TM
RANGEFINDER
Nikon Sport Optics, a growing force in the development and production
of laser rangefinders, has announced the addition of a new, super compact
model with exceptional range and accuracy to its popular rangefinder line.
The Laser600 is a highly compact, water resistant laser rangefinder
that will accurately display distances from 11 yards to 99.5 yards in .5
yard increments, and from 100 to 600 yards in 1 yard increments.
This level of precision is made possible by Nikon's advanced microelectronics
and optics, and will allow all hunters, including those that bowhunt and
rifle hunt, to gauge distance more precisely for accurate shot placement.
The Laser600 features precisely ground and polished lens glass that
is multicoated with anti-reflective compounds to improve light transmission,
clarity, and color rendition. The unit utilizes a high contrast LED
display to provide fast, accurate targeting against any background or in
any lighting conditions.
The Laser600 incorporates a six power monocular with a 20 millimeter
objective lens for an exit pupil of 3.3mm. The eyepiece can be focused
by the user, with a range of +/- 2 diopters, and the unit delivers an exceptional
17mm of eye relief. The Nikon Laser600 has a real angle of view of
6.3 degrees, translating to a wide, 37.8 degree apparent angle of view
and a field of view of 330 feet at 1,000 yards.
Nikon's Laser600 measures ranges in yards or meters, and features an
automatic power shutoff after the reading has been displayed for eight
seconds. It measures 3.7" x 2.8" x 1.6" (a little bigger than a normal
pack of cigarettes) and weighs just 7.3 ounces without the included battery.
It is powered by one commonly available CR-2 lithium battery and an internal
display shows the user how much battery power is remaining.
The Buckmasters® Laser600 is available in a black matte external
finish. The new Team REALTREE® Laser600 rangefinder features
REALTREE's newest camo pattern, REALTREE Hardwoods® Green HD® (High
Definition), which provides maximum concealment in a variety of terrain
and hunting situations.
The new Laser600 rangefinders are protected by Nikon's exclusive one
year warranty and will be available in 2003. Pricing for the Laser600
will be $299.99 for the Buckmasters® version, and $329.99 for the Team
REALTREE® version.
